Xin-Min Li is a scholar working on Molecular Biology, Organic Chemistry and Atomic and Molecular Physics, and Optics. According to data from OpenAlex, Xin-Min Li has authored 8 papers receiving a total of 463 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 8 papers in Molecular Biology, 2 papers in Organic Chemistry and 2 papers in Atomic and Molecular Physics, and Optics. Recurrent topics in Xin-Min Li's work include Lipid Membrane Structure and Behavior (8 papers), Sphingolipid Metabolism and Signaling (4 papers) and Glycosylation and Glycoproteins Research (3 papers). Xin-Min Li is often cited by papers focused on Lipid Membrane Structure and Behavior (8 papers), Sphingolipid Metabolism and Signaling (4 papers) and Glycosylation and Glycoproteins Research (3 papers). Xin-Min Li collaborates with scholars based in United States, India and South Korea. Xin-Min Li's co-authors include Rhoderick E. Brown, Howard L. Brockman, Maureen M. Momsen, Janice M. Smaby, Arun Radhakrishnan, Harden M. McConnell, Taeowan Chung, Julian G. Molotkovsky, Helen M. Pike and M. Ramakrishnan and has published in prestigious journals such as Biochemistry, Langmuir and Biophysical Journal.
